What is Visual Angle Calculator:

Visual angle is the angular size of an object as it appears to an observer's eye. It's a measure of how much of the visual field an object occupies. Imagine holding a ruler at arm's length and measuring the apparent size of an object in degrees. That measurement is its visual angle.

Calculating Visual Angle:
Calculating visual angle involves several factors, including the size of the object and its distance from the observer. The formula for calculating visual angle is:

Visual Angle (θ) = 2 * arctan (object size / (2 * distance to object))

Here, "arctan" denotes the arctangent function, and the object size and distance to the object are usually measured in the same units (e.g., inches, centimeters). The result is typically expressed in degrees.

Applications of Visual Angle:
Visual angle finds applications in various fields, including:

  1. Vision research: Studying how visual angle influences perception and behavior.
  2. Virtual reality and augmented reality: Designing immersive experiences with realistic depth perception.
  3. Optometry: Assessing visual acuity and prescribing corrective lenses.
  4. Human-computer interaction: Designing user interfaces for optimal readability and usability.
